What is CarMax's EV / EBITDA?
CarMax (KMX) reported EV / EBITDA of 7.2× in Q3 2025.
How has CarMax's EV / EBITDA changed year-over-year?
CarMax's EV / EBITDA decreased by 51.6% year-over-year, from 14.9× to 7.2×.
What is the long-term trend for CarMax's EV / EBITDA?
Over 4 years (2021 to 2025), CarMax's EV / EBITDA has grown at a -4.0%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from 16.3× to 13.8×.
What does EV / EBITDA mean?
Enterprise value (market cap plus total debt minus cash) at the quarter end divided by trailing-twelve-month EBITDA. A capital-structure-neutral valuation multiple.
